The first edition of the "Handbook of Clay Science "published in
2006 assembled the scattered literature on the varied and diverse
aspects that make up the discipline of clay science. The topics
covered range from the fundamental structures (including textures)
and properties of clays and clay minerals, through their
environmental, health and industrial applications, to their
analysis and characterization by modern instrumental techniques.
Also included are the clay-microbe interaction, layered double
hydroxides, zeolites, cement hydrates, and genesis of clay minerals
as well as the history and teaching of clay science. The 2e adds
new information from the intervening 6 years and adds some
important subjects to make this the most comprehensive and
wide-ranging coverage of clay science in one source in the English
language.
